What collections in Minnesota look like

Minnesota collections are shaped by hunting country and by a strong tradition of buying quality and keeping it. Shotguns and rifles that have been used every season for decades and looked after properly are common, and so are estates where several generations of the same family hunted the same ground. Duluth and the north bring in more of the older material; the Twin Cities bring in more that was bought deliberately as a collection.

Estates in Minnesota

Minnesota estates tend to reward a proper look because so much of what is here was bought once and kept carefully. Houses in hunting country routinely hold rifles and shotguns that have been used every season for forty years and maintained the way that generation maintained things, which is a different proposition from neglected. The Twin Cities bring in more assembled collections, sometimes with real depth in a narrow area, and those are the ones where a single piece can be worth more than the rest combined.
